Chip tuning for Mercedes C 220d (2.0) 194 hp ECU
Mercedes C (2018 - W205-FL) 220d (2.0) 194 hp — premium diesel engine of the passenger segment of the Mercedes-Benz Group AG (Mercedes-Benz, AMG, Maybach, Smart, EQ) group (Германия, 1926). Stage 1 chip tuning raises power from 194 to 215 hp (+21 hp, +11%) and torque from 400 to 480 Nm (+80 Nm). This engine ships with different ECU variants: Bosch MD1CP001, Bosch VGS3-NAG3. The flashing method is determined by the specific unit: OBD, Bench or Boot mode. In the CHIPOK database: 2 configurations · 2 ECU variants. A 2018 diesel — a modern platform protected by RSA + checksum encryption; top models require BDM/JTAG.

Frequently asked questions
What is the Stage 1 effect on the Mercedes C 220d (2.0) 194 hp?
Stage 1 for the Mercedes C 220d (2.0) 194 hp adds +21 hp — power increases from 194 to 215 hp (+11%). Torque rises from 400 to 480 Nm (+80 Nm).
What does a Stage 1 remap of the Mercedes C 220d (2.0) 194 hp include?
Stage 1 on the Mercedes C 220d (2.0) 194 hp is a software ECU calibration with no hardware changes. The key maps (boost/ignition/lambda/torque) are adjusted while factory tolerances are preserved. The gain is +21 hp with no hardware changes.
Is a Stage 1 remap safe for the 220d (2.0) 194 hp?
Stage 1 on the Mercedes C 220d (2.0) 194 hp is developed while keeping the factory AFR, knock control and temperature limits. Engine life is preserved provided regular maintenance is carried out.
How does Stage 2 differ from Stage 1 on the Mercedes C 220d (2.0) 194 hp?
Stage 2 for the Mercedes C 220d (2.0) 194 hp is Stage 1 plus hardware changes: a downpipe, a larger intake and a performance intercooler. The gain is considerably higher, but it requires professional component selection.
How many ECU variants does the Mercedes C 220d (2.0) 194 hp have?
The Mercedes C 220d (2.0) 194 hp has 2 ECU variants: Bosch MD1CP001, Bosch VGS3-NAG3. Before flashing you need to read the specific unit — calibration is done for the exact hardware/software.
